Gluten and Casein Free Puppy Chow


Recipe from Special Diets for Special Kids Two by Lisa Lewis, Ph.D.

1/2 cup peanut or other nut butter


1/2 cup CF margarine (we used Earthbalance)


6 ounces GF/CF chocolate chips (we used a bag of Enjoy Life Chocolate Chips)


10 cups Rice or Corn Crunch Ems cereal (an entire box of gluten free Rice Chex is what we used)


2 cups powdered sugar (ours were a little sticky, but still very sweet with 1 cup)


Melt peanut butter, butter and chocolate chips in a saucepan over medium heat. Pour over cereal, being sure that all cereal is coated.


Put 2 cups powdered sugar in a large paper bag. Put cereal in bag and shake gently until all cereal is coated. Pour out on wax paper to cool. (or mix all in a large bowl rather than in bag)

While camping I cooked most of my meals in aluminum foil in the fire. Place desired veggies, meat and seasoning in a couple layers of foil, wrap up and place on hot coals. I pull mine out and check it once in a while until it is done. Tin foil meals are simple and delicious.
